WebStationary points, aka critical points, of a curve are points at which its derivative is equal to zero, 0. Local maximum, minimum and horizontal points of inflexion are all stationary points. We learn how to find stationary points as well as determine their natire, maximum, minimum or horizontal point of inflexion. WebTurning Points. Turning points are simply places in space where a particle has no more kinetic energy and must either stop or turn back. To find turning points, you can just draw a horizontal line on the energy graph at the value of the total energy. The turning points are where the total energy is equal to the potential energy (see Fig ... WebSo we have found the two turning points for the curve we were given. The turning points are (0,16) and (4,-16). We have now answered part (a) of the question. Let’s just summarise the key steps in finding the turning points. The first step was to differentiate the equation to find dy by dx. Once we had dy by dx we put this equal to 0 as we knew
